About the role

The M&A Operations team consists of c.250 experts who advise clients on the operational and strategic aspects of merger and acquisition (M&A) projects, acting as a strategic and trusted advisor to both Corporate and Private Equity clients on transactions ranging from £50 million to over £5 billion. M&A Operations is a market‑leading team that sits within PwC’s Strategy & Value Creation Business Unit and provides a highly complex, fast‑paced, challenging yet rewarding environment for those who aspire to grow and develop in their careers.

Within M&A Operations sits the Integration team, a specialist group of professionals working cross‑sector and focused specifically on supporting clients through complex integration programmes.

As a Senior Manager in the M&A Operations Integration team, you will lead complex integration engagements across the full deal lifecycle, from pre‑deal to post‑deal, supporting clients to realise and maximise value from acquisitions. You will shape integration strategies, design and execute integration programmes, and act as a trusted advisor to senior stakeholders. The role offers exposure to high‑profile transactions across a range of sectors, alongside responsibility for business development, team leadership and capability building.

We comprise both career‑consultants and individuals with experience gained in industry and actively seek diversity of experience in our new team members.

What your days will look like

You will help our clients focus on the right priorities at the right time in their M&A integration projects. You will act as a trusted advisor to executive teams, taking ownership of integration strategy and execution outcomes, engaging deeply with our clients to define integration strategies and target operating models to deliver in line with the deal value case. Your role responsibilities will largely cover:

  • Understanding core capabilities within buyer and target organisations to develop integration strategies that both protect and create value, and creating a common understanding among executive stakeholders on the strategy, approach and plan for integration.
  • Developing the operating model for the combined business and defining the level of integration required across business functions.
  • Design, build and deliver client integration programmes, including strategy definition, target operating model, value creation (synergy) assessment, integration planning (Day 1 and "100‑Day"), and post‑acquisition execution.
  • Managing day‑to‑day client interactions, working with C‑suite executives and their teams to deliver high‑quality work and relevant recommendations.
  • Managing and delivering projects, and at times multiple projects simultaneously, by developing the project team, assessing engagement risks throughout, driving conclusions, and reviewing and challenging the output produced by the team.
  • Leading the creation of proposals and client presentations in collaboration with other PwC functional and sector teams.
  • Driving the growth of the M&A Integration team by forging strong business relationships with clients.
  • Collaborating with the team to build and share knowledge, support the continuous development of best practices, and introduce relevant new ideas (e.g., digital tools).
  • Leading practice development initiatives and acting as a role model to coach and develop team members.
